Pictures of England

Search:

Historic Towns & Picturesque Villages

Memorial stone.

Spalding

in the county of Lincolnshire

Lyceum Theatre

Westminster

in the county of Greater London

HMS Warrior, The Hard, Portsmouth, Hampshire

Portsmouth

in the county of Hampshire